AI 命令速查
Gemini 和 Claude CLI 命令、安装及常用操作指南
🔍
Gemini CLI 安装
npm install -g @google/gemini-cli通过 npm 全局安装官方 Gemini CLI
gemini运行 gemini 启动身份验证流程
Claude CLI (Claude Code) 安装
npm install -g @anthropic-ai/claude-code通过 npm 全局安装官方 Claude Code
claude运行 claude 启动身份验证
irm https://claude.ai/install.ps1 | iexWindows (PowerShell) 官方安装脚本
DeepSeek (本地/API) 安装
ollama run deepseek-r1:7b通过 Ollama 本地运行 DeepSeek-R1
npm install -g run-deepseek-cli安装 API 版 CLI 工具
Groq CLI 安装
npx groq-code-cli@latest安装 Groq 官方编程助手
OpenRouter CLI 安装
npm install -g @openrouter/cli安装 OpenRouter 开发调试工具
环境变量配置 (通用)
[System.Environment]::SetEnvironmentVariable("ANTHROPIC_BASE_URL", "https://api.example.com", [System.EnvironmentVariableTarget]::User)Windows PowerShell 设置环境变量
[System.Environment]::SetEnvironmentVariable("DEEPSEEK_API_KEY", "sk-...", [System.EnvironmentVariableTarget]::User)Windows 设置 DeepSeek API Key
export ANTHROPIC_BASE_URL="https://api.example.com"macOS/Linux 设置环境变量 (Temporary)
export DEEPSEEK_API_KEY="sk-..."macOS/Linux 设置 API Key
Moonshot Kimi 安装
pip install --upgrade openai安装 OpenAI SDK(Kimi 兼容)
export MOONSHOT_API_KEY="sk-..."设置 Kimi API Key 环境变量
通义千问安装
pip install dashscope安装阿里云 DashScope SDK
export DASHSCOPE_API_KEY="sk-..."设置 DashScope API Key
文心一言安装
pip install qianfan安装百度千帆 Python SDK
pip install erniebot-sdk安装 ERNIE Bot 官方 SDK
export QIANFAN_ACCESS_KEY="..."设置千帆 Access Key
智谱 ChatGLM 安装
pip install zhipuai安装智谱 AI Python SDK
export ZHIPUAI_API_KEY="..."设置智谱 API Key
讯飞星火安装
pip install spark-ai-python安装讯飞官方 Python SDK
pip install sparkapi-python安装社区版 sparkapi-python
API 调用代码示例
import openai
client = openai.OpenAI(
api_key="sk-...",
base_url="https://api.moonshot.cn/v1"
)
response = client.chat.completions.create(
model="moonshot-v1-8k",
messages=[{"role": "user", "content": "Hello"}]
)Kimi Python 调用示例(OpenAI 兼容)
import dashscope
response = dashscope.Generation.call(
model='qwen-turbo',
prompt='你好',
max_tokens=100
)通义千问 Python 调用示例
from zhipuai import ZhipuAI
client = ZhipuAI(api_key="...")
response = client.chat.completions.create(
model="glm-4",
messages=[{"role": "user", "content": "你好"}]
)智谱 ChatGLM Python 调用示例
// JavaScript/Node.js
import OpenAI from 'openai';
const client = new OpenAI({
apiKey: 'sk-...',
baseURL: 'https://api.deepseek.com/v1'
});
const response = await client.chat.completions.create({
model: 'deepseek-chat',
messages: [{ role: 'user', content: 'Hello' }]
});DeepSeek JavaScript 调用示例
Cursor AI 编辑器快捷键
Ctrl/Cmd + K行内 AI 编辑(选中代码后触发)
Ctrl/Cmd + L打开 AI 聊天面板
Ctrl/Cmd + I打开 AI Composer(多文件编辑)
@Codebase引用整个代码库上下文
@Docs引用官方文档
@Web联网搜索实时信息
GitHub Copilot 快捷键
Ctrl/Cmd + I触发行内建议
Tab接受当前建议
Alt + ]查看下一个建议
/explain解释选中的代码
/fix修复代码问题
/tests生成单元测试
Ollama 本地模型管理
ollama list列出已下载的模型
ollama pull llama3.2下载指定模型(如 llama3.2, mistral, codellama)
ollama run llama3.2运行指定模型并进入对话
ollama rm llama3.2删除指定模型
ollama ps查看正在运行的模型
ollama serve启动 Ollama 服务
AI 提示词技巧
你是一位资深的 [领域] 专家...设定角色身份,让 AI 进入特定专业视角
请帮我 [任务描述],要求:1. ... 2. ...明确任务目标和具体要求
背景:,当前问题:...提供上下文信息,帮助 AI 理解场景
请以 [格式] 输出,例如:Markdown/JSON/代码指定输出格式,获得结构化结果
参考示例:[输入] -> [期望输出]提供示例,让 AI 理解预期效果